Lifebird #8 for the year; Yellow Crowned Night Heron

Today, I saw my first ever Yellow Crowned Night Heron. It was at Allen's Cove Marina in North Kingston, RI. I got a text from my friend Jan that one was spotted and I was only twenty minutes away. I have missed the couple that I have looked for previously on Plum Island. YCNH is a pretty rare bird for these parts. It was feeding out in the open on the shore when I saw it. I really wanted to watch it and study it but I knew the longer I stayed the more likely it would spook. I didn't want to scare it for other birders so I only watched it for about two minutes.
